Progress

Well were finally making some progress with Mogwai & Willow, they were both majorly put out when I adopted 2 new kittens, & refused to be anywhere near them at first.

Kittens are now 14 weeks old & although Mogwai & Willow are still a bit humpy, about them, all 4 cats can actually be in the same room together, with no hissing or spitting!

The kittens are desperate to make friends lol both run up to the older 2 & try to rub up against them purring loudly, which usually results in the older too getting up high out of the way.

Hopefully by the time the really bad weathers here & the older 2 are in doors most of the time they'll all be snuggling up together ( I can live in hope )
